Every target is different. So is our approach.
Custom Home Builders
Local and regional builders doing 1–20 custom homes per year. High budget per home, personal relationships, open to new subs.
Key contacts: Owner, principal, pre-construction manager, project manager.
Production & Community Builders
Regional and national builders doing 50–500+ homes per year. Lennar, DR Horton, Toll Brothers, and their regional competitors. Highly systematized bid processes with approved vendor lists. Preferred vendor / referral status is a real outcome here.
Key contacts: Purchasing agent, procurement manager, pre-construction manager.
Commercial Developers
Developers building hotels, retail, multifamily, office, and mixed-use projects. Larger scope, longer timelines.
Key contacts: Owner, VP of development, director of construction, estimator.
General Contractors (Residential & Commercial)
GCs managing remodels, additions, custom builds, and large commercial projects. Getting on their list means access to every project they manage.
Key contacts: Owner (residential GCs), estimator and pre-construction team (commercial GCs), project manager.
